Re: Gsoc 18 Project | Collect build statistics

2018-05-06 Thread Bradley Giesbrecht
> On Apr 30, 2018, at 10:34 AM, Joshua Root wrote: > > On 2018-5-1 02:47 , Jackson Isaac wrote: >> On Mon, Apr 30, 2018 at 10:06 PM, Vishnu wrote: >>> Hey >>> >>> Repository names: >>> MacPorts-features? >>> Macportsinfo? >>> Or just simple >>> gsoc18? >>> >>> >> >> I was thinking about macp

Re: Gsoc 18 Project | Collect build statistics

2018-05-15 Thread Bradley Giesbrecht
t; separate file. I didn’t see it mentioned so I’ll suggest adding secrets.py to .gitignore. For some Rails apps we used dotenv and I see they have it for python. https://github.com/theskumar/python-dotenv Same here, add .env to .gitignore. Regards, Bradley Giesbrecht (pixilla)

Re: New project members: jonesc

2016-11-07 Thread Bradley Giesbrecht
> On Nov 2, 2016, at 11:20 AM, Rainer Müller wrote: > > Please join us in welcoming the following new MacPorts project member: > > - Chris Jones (jones) Super! Regards, Bradley Giesbrecht (pixilla)

Re: [macports-ports] branch master updated: databases/percona: Fixed percona download URL to use version_branch again. Removed $Id$ tag. Closes; #62 Closes: https://trac.macports.org/ticket/52664 Clos

2016-11-28 Thread Bradley Giesbrecht
> On Nov 28, 2016, at 4:20 PM, Lawrence Velázquez wrote: > > Hi, > >> On Nov 28, 2016, at 7:13 PM, Roger Ward wrote: >> >> Bradley Giesbrecht (pixilla) pushed a commit to branch master >> in repository macports-ports. >> >> >

Re: `port edit`, local/console vs. remote use

2016-12-07 Thread Bradley Giesbrecht
lso used outside of MacPorts. I have this in .bash_profile: ... if [ "${SSH_TTY+1}" ];then export EDITOR=nano else export EDITOR=bbedit fi ... echo $EDITOR ssh localhost echo $EDITOR Regards, Bradley Giesbrecht (pixilla)

macports-user repos

2016-12-22 Thread Bradley Giesbrecht
, Bradley Giesbrecht (pixilla)

Re: [GSoC] Announcing Google Summer of Code 2017 and Google Code-in 2016

2017-02-06 Thread Bradley Giesbrecht
t passed or failed the final review > since you were the mentor for Portfile generation project? Also, I can > update the stats on our wiki at > https://trac.macports.org/wiki/SummerOfCodeOrgApplication. Hi Jackson, in the beginning the student immediately began questioning the viability and usefuln

Re: [GSoC] Announcing Google Summer of Code 2017 and Google Code-in 2016

2017-02-06 Thread Bradley Giesbrecht
> On Feb 6, 2017, at 9:31 AM, Joshua Root wrote: > > On 2017-2-7 04:18 , m...@macports.org wrote: >> >>> On Feb 6, 2017, at 9:28 AM, Bradley Giesbrecht wrote: >>> >>>> On Feb 6, 2017, at 7:37 AM, Jackson Isaac wrote: >> >>>>

Re: New project member: l2dy

2017-03-03 Thread Bradley Giesbrecht
> On Mar 3, 2017, at 8:25 AM, Rainer Müller wrote: > > Please join us in welcoming the following new MacPorts project member: > > - Zero King (l2dy) WELCOME! Regards, Bradley Giesbrecht (pixilla)

Re: GSoC'17: Add migrate action to port command Project

2017-03-28 Thread Bradley Giesbrecht
> On Mar 23, 2017, at 9:08 PM, Jackson Isaac wrote: > > Hi Umesh, > > > First of all, Welcome to The MacPorts Project. We are always happy to > see new developers around. Yes, welcome. > On Fri, Mar 24, 2017 at 4:30 AM, Umesh Singla wrote: >> Hello, >> >> As we discussed on IRC, I've been l

Re: GSoC'17: Add migrate action to port command Project

2017-03-28 Thread Bradley Giesbrecht
> On Mar 28, 2017, at 11:55 AM, Umesh Singla wrote: > > Hi Brad, > > I'm UTC +5:30. Around 10:00 to 15:00 (UTC -8) is a good time, I suppose. Ok, good, you make it easy for me :) > I have been going through discussion on the mailing list again and found that > the automating the tasks given

Re: GSOC Application

2017-03-30 Thread Bradley Giesbrecht
Regards, Bradley Giesbrecht (pixilla) > On Mar 30, 2017, at 12:32 PM, Rainer Müller wrote: > > Hello, > > On 03/30/2017 04:04 PM, Chinmaya Bhat wrote: >> I am Chinmaya, a third-year Computer Science student at BMSIT, Bangalore. I >> am >> new to MacPorts.

Re: GSoC'17: Add migrate action to port command Project

2017-03-30 Thread Bradley Giesbrecht
> On Mar 30, 2017, at 12:13 PM, Clemens Lang wrote: > > Hey everybody, > > On Tue, Mar 28, 2017 at 01:37:55PM -0700, Bradley Giesbrecht wrote: >>> On Mar 28, 2017, at 11:55 AM, Umesh Singla wrote: >> >> Does the migrate and snapshot actions help you divide

Re: GSoC Proposal

2017-04-01 Thread Bradley Giesbrecht
> On Mar 31, 2017, at 6:21 PM, Zero King wrote: > > > On 3/31/17 6:23 PM, Rainer Müller wrote: >> First of all, great to see a proposal coming from you as a project member! > Thanks. >> We do not have anything else in Go yet, so this would be new to our >> infrastructure. I am a bit hesitant wi

git pull --rebase

2017-04-19 Thread Bradley Giesbrecht
ll —rebase” and git complained about local changes so I stashed the changes and tried again. These are the commands I executed in order: git add Portfile git ci git pull —rebase git stash git pull —rebase git push Anyone know what I did wrong? Regards, Bradley Giesbrecht (pixilla)

Re: Congratulations to all the selected GSOC students and projects

2017-05-08 Thread Bradley Giesbrecht
Singla: > Adding migrate action to port command > mentor: Bradley Giesbrecht (pixilla) > > - "Zero King" (l2dy) > Bot and CI for macports-ports > mentors: Clemens Lang (cal/neverpanic) & Mojca Miklavec (mojca) Congratulations to Umesh and Zero and a big thank y

Re: Congratulations to all the selected GSOC students and projects

2017-05-10 Thread Bradley Giesbrecht
7. > > I'm happy to share with you that MacPorts got two slots for the > following projects: > > - Umesh Singla: > Adding migrate action to port command > mentor: Bradley Giesbrecht (pixilla) > > - "Zero King" (l2dy) > Bot and CI for macports-p

Re: [GSoC 2017] Community Bonding

2017-05-22 Thread Bradley Giesbrecht
is project or MacPorts in general? Looking forward to hearing from you.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C 2017] Community Bonding

2017-05-22 Thread Bradley Giesbrecht
your MacPorts @macports.org handle. Please share your handle when you receive it. Also, please share the GitHub account you will be using for your MacPorts work. Regards, Bradley Giesbrecht (pixilla)

[GSoC] migrate action

2017-06-06 Thread Bradley Giesbrecht
Umesh: Coding officially began on May 30th, please reply with an update on the progress and current status of the development process and any questions we may be able to help with.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-06-09 Thread Bradley Giesbrecht
> On Jun 8, 2017, at 4:48 PM, Rainer Müller wrote: > > While I could not answer all your questions right now (I have to leave > some work for Bradley ;-)) All help is welcome, the more the merrier :)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-06-11 Thread Bradley Giesbrecht
> comfortable with you or Clemens or other people involved? This will help me > keep on track. I am a person who can only work under strict deadlines. I have > failed under loose deadlines before. I suggest IRC #macports on Wednesdays at 2:00 PM UTC. If this time does not work for a

Re: [GSoC] migration

2017-06-14 Thread Bradley Giesbrecht
> On Jun 14, 2017, at 3:31 AM, Rainer Müller wrote: > > On 2017-06-14 05:48, Umesh Singla wrote: >> Thanks Rainer for this. This is really useful. I had doubts on how often >> cregistry/sql.c file gets updated or whether this is the one. The name >> sql.c seems to be so OS core file. So, I can ju

Re: [GSoC] migration

2017-06-14 Thread Bradley Giesbrecht
> On Jun 13, 2017, at 8:47 PM, Umesh Singla wrote: > > I suggest IRC #macports on Wednesdays at 2:00 PM UTC. If this time does not > work for anyone who would like to be included suggest an alternative or > additional day and time. > > So, today! I hung out by myself on IRC from 2:30-4:30 PM

Re: [GSoC] migration

2017-06-22 Thread Bradley Giesbrecht
list of snapshots by date-sequence. For the migration functionality wouldn’t we only install “requested” ports? Dependencies could be different with a platform change. Also, if the installed variants for a given port are the default variants would we want to ignore variants?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-06-24 Thread Bradley Giesbrecht
> On Jun 22, 2017, at 8:15 PM, Joshua Root wrote: > > On 2017-6-23 11:29 , Bradley Giesbrecht wrote: >>> On Jun 21, 2017, at 7:25 PM, Umesh Singla wrote: >>> >>> Hi >>> >>> Taking a step back for a moment, why is an SQL database

Re: [GSoC 2017] First Evaluation

2017-06-27 Thread Bradley Giesbrecht
Hi Jackson, Umesh says he completed his mentor evaluation though I could not find it. Maybe it is not visible to me. I have completed the student evolution for Umesh. Thank you for the prompting and updates. Regards, Bradley Giesbrecht (pixilla) > On Jun 26, 2017, at 9:12 AM, Jackson Is

Re: port install pear-TCPDF fails with checksum error

2017-06-30 Thread Bradley Giesbrecht
Try this Portfile and tell me if it works for you. Regards, Bradley Giesbrecht (pixilla) Portfile Description: Binary data > On Jun 30, 2017, at 7:42 AM, macpo...@parvis.nl wrote: > > any developer out there who can help me with PCTDF ? > > >> On 28 Jun 2017,

Trac requires GitHub account

2017-06-30 Thread Bradley Giesbrecht
I just noticed that trac requires a GitHub account to create ticket. Do we have a recommended way for people without GitHub accounts to report issues other then the mailing list? Regards, Bradley Giesbrecht (pixilla)

Re: port install pear-TCPDF fails with checksum error

2017-07-03 Thread Bradley Giesbrecht
> On Jul 2, 2017, at 4:06 PM, macpo...@parvis.nl wrote: > > YES it works. > > could you make it an officle Portfile please? Done in 68c83e8: https://github.com/macports/macports-ports/commit/68c83e886d0fbb0c72b079a63428e62e9a721a8b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-07-06 Thread Bradley Giesbrecht
? Regards, Bradley Giesbrecht (pixilla) > On Jul 5, 2017, at 12:45 PM, Umesh Singla wrote: > > Hi all > > Since there are things which need discussions on where to add what or what > checks, I guess we can keep them ongoing for now. I've moved to the migrate > action

Re: [GSoC] migration

2017-07-12 Thread Bradley Giesbrecht
Josh, thank you for responding. Regards, Bradley Giesbrecht (pixilla) > On Jul 11, 2017, at 11:58 AM, Joshua Root wrote: > > On 2017-7-12 04:43 , Umesh Singla wrote: >> Hi Brad, >> While I was writing for restoring of ports, it seems that I need to include >> a

Re: [GSoC] migration

2017-07-12 Thread Bradley Giesbrecht
gined being able to switch between snapshots with minimal building. Migration would uninstall because we are changing platforms.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-07-19 Thread Bradley Giesbrecht
uses mportexec for installing > > > Please find the work log here [2]. It is largely in work-in-progress state. > > > > [1]: > https://github.com/macports/macports-contrib/blob/master/restore_ports/restore_ports.tcl#L52 > > [2]: https://github.com/macports/macports-base/commits/gsoc17-migrate > > > > Best Regards, > > Umesh Singla Very good letter Umesh, thanks for the update. I hope my replies and questions are useful.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C 2017] Second Evaluation

2017-07-25 Thread Bradley Giesbrecht
Thanks, I completed the mentor evaluation for the Migration project. Regards, Bradley Giesbrecht (pixilla) > On Jul 24, 2017, at 9:10 AM, Jackson Isaac wrote: > > Hi GSoC Students and Mentors, > > Phase 2 evaluations has begun. Deadline for filling the evaluations is > J

Re: [GSoC] migration

2017-07-27 Thread Bradley Giesbrecht
> On Jul 27, 2017, at 11:39 AM, db wrote: > > On 27 Jul 2017, at 00:35, Umesh Singla wrote: >> Hi Josh >>> We don't have version dependencies so no, this sort of check is not >>> possible a priori. Breakage will be caught by rev-upgrade after the fact in >>> many cases (and if it is set to reb

Re: [GSoC] migration

2017-07-31 Thread Bradley Giesbrecht
> On Jul 27, 2017, at 2:10 PM, db wrote: > > On 27 Jul 2017, at 21:21, Bradley Giesbrecht wrote: >> Migration will uninstall all installed ports and then install all the ports >> from the snapshot > > Yes, but I'm talking about using snapshot and restore at dif

Re: get user's home

2017-08-04 Thread Bradley Giesbrecht
> On Aug 4, 2017, at 1:46 PM, Umesh Singla wrote: > > On a side note, I didn't get this part: > > The user installing the port is not necessarily the one that will use it. macOS is a multi-user system. The installed ports are largely available to any system user. — Brad

Re: get user's home

2017-08-07 Thread Bradley Giesbrecht
> On Aug 5, 2017, at 3:55 AM, db wrote: >> docker-machine's port, although I don't quite grasp what depends_run-append >> exactly does there. Depends_run-appends adds to the depends_run variable. man portfile /variable-append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-08-10 Thread Bradley Giesbrecht
> On Aug 10, 2017, at 9:31 AM, Umesh Singla wrote: > > > > On Thu, Aug 10, 2017 at 2:54 AM, Joshua Root wrote: > On 2017-8-10 04:59 , Umesh Singla wrote: > Hi > > I was trying to streamline the whole process and I felt the need to have the > snapshot as a separate entity just like a reg_entr

Re: [GSoC] migration

2017-08-11 Thread Bradley Giesbrecht
> On Aug 10, 2017, at 3:49 PM, Joshua Root wrote: > > On 2017-8-11 03:41 , Bradley Giesbrecht wrote: >> I think Josh is referring to 3NF normalization (third normal form). I don’t >> think this use case warrants this complexity. I think it is fine for two >> snapshot

Re: [GSoC] migration

2017-08-12 Thread Bradley Giesbrecht
> On Aug 11, 2017, at 11:16 AM, Joshua Root wrote: > > On 2017-8-11 21:14 , Umesh Singla wrote: >> Hi >>And then again, I am sensing a confusion with the idea of >>snapshot with Josh, like when he says "remove ports when they >>are no longer referenced by any snapshot". >>

Re: [GSoC] migration

2017-08-12 Thread Bradley Giesbrecht
> On Aug 11, 2017, at 12:46 PM, Umesh Singla wrote: > > Hi Josh, > > And then again, I am sensing a confusion with the idea of > snapshot with Josh, like when he says "remove ports when they > are no longer referenced by any snapshot". > > > What confusion exactly?

Re: [MacPorts] #54594: mariadb-10.1 @10.1.24: update to 10.1.26

2017-08-12 Thread Bradley Giesbrecht
Is there a pull request? Regards, Bradley Giesbrecht (pixilla) > On Aug 11, 2017, at 9:02 PM, MacPorts wrote: > > #54594: mariadb-10.1 @10.1.24: update to 10.1.26 > --+-- > Reporter: l2dy | Owner: pixilla >

Re: pass a non-standard object from C toTcl

2017-08-21 Thread Bradley Giesbrecht
lse can provide a better answer soon. Have you looked how other port functionality accomplishes something similar? Regards, Bradley Giesbrecht (pixilla)

Re: [GSoC] migration

2017-09-09 Thread Bradley Giesbrecht
> On Sep 8, 2017, at 5:04 PM, Umesh Singla wrote: > > On Sat, Sep 9, 2017 at 3:40 AM, Rainer Müller wrote: > On 2017-09-08 23:33, Umesh Singla wrote: > > When I run the `migrate` action with only one port (expat) installed, I > > get the following: > > > > $ sudo ./bin/port migrate > > > > Takin

Re: [MacPorts] #35824: apache2: Update to 2.4.26

2017-10-19 Thread Bradley Giesbrecht
Yay! Regards, Bradley Giesbrecht (pixilla) > On Oct 19, 2017, at 1:56 PM, MacPorts wrote: > > #35824: apache2: Update to 2.4.26 > + > Reporter: Markus.Ueberall@… | Owner: ryandesign >

Re: GSOC mentors

2018-02-13 Thread Bradley Giesbrecht
Wonderful !!! Regards, Bradley Giesbrecht (pixilla) > On Feb 12, 2018, at 10:27 AM, Umesh Singla wrote: > > Excited to announce that MacPorts has been accepted for another round of > Google Summer of Code program [0]. > > [0]: https://summerofcode.withgoogle

Re: GSoC 2018 Project: Improve startupitem code

2018-02-15 Thread Bradley Giesbrecht
/LaunchDaemons Josh, worth considering? Regards, Bradley Giesbrecht (pixilla) > On Feb 14, 2018, at 10:29 PM, Umesh Singla wrote: > > Brad, any thoughts on this? We already have a student interested in this > project. > > And thanks for informing, Josh. > > On Wed,

Re: GSoC 2018 Project: Improve startupitem code

2018-02-15 Thread Bradley Giesbrecht
> On Feb 15, 2018, at 10:47 AM, Joshua Root wrote: > > On 2018-2-16 05:04 , Bradley Giesbrecht wrote: >> I don’t know that I have a great idea of how to improve startupitems >> functionality. >> >> I know that over time I have found a few issues. Take the cla

Re: GSoC 2018 Project: Improve startupitem code

2018-02-15 Thread Bradley Giesbrecht
, Bradley Giesbrecht (pixilla)

Re: Oh sh!t git

2018-02-23 Thread Bradley Giesbrecht
But it’s fancy, newish and cool, why isn’t everyone pulling teeth to be here. That said, github is a phenomenon. Regards, Bradley Giesbrecht (pixilla) > On Feb 22, 2018, at 12:07 PM, Ryan Schmidt wrote: > > > On Feb 22, 2018, at 09:05, Craig Treleaven wrote: > >> If, l

Re: GSOC

2018-02-26 Thread Bradley Giesbrecht
: https://guide.macports.org/#development For the current implementation of startupitems study this section of the MacPorts guide: https://guide.macports.org/#reference.startupitems Regards, Bradley Giesbrecht (pixilla) > On Feb 25, 2018, at 11:48 AM, Mojca Miklavec wrote: > > Please do

Re: GSOC

2018-03-02 Thread Bradley Giesbrecht
tartup/Chapters/CreatingLaunchdJobs.html and here: man launchd launchctl launchd.plist Regards, Bradley Giesbrecht (pixilla)